Security forces fight last hours in battle in Mosul. Federal Police forces are fighting the last hours of battle against ISIS in al-Nujaifi street in Mosul’s Old City, Lieutenant-General Raed Shaker Jawdat, commander of Federal Police Forces, revealed on Friday. Jawdat said that his forces are achieving goals courageously, adding that ISIS terrorists are besieged in a 250 m area in al-Nujaifi street.

Arrived Prime Minister Haider al-Abadi, shortly before, to the city of Mosul, to congratulate the fighters to "great victory."
The sources close to the Abadi arrived in the city with the end of the liberation completely, according to security leaders, while likely sources near Tahrir declaration officially shortly after.
